The stones stand at the summit of a remote hilltop in the inhospitable wilderness of Sinai. The markings are ancient Egyptian hieroglyphs, identifying the site as a temple dedicated to Hathor, goddess of the sky, fertility, women and love.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_134925\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-134925\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6064.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-scaled.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-134925\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6064.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-scaled.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"435\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6064.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-scaled.jpg 2560w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6064.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-300x218.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6064.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-827x600.jpg 827w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6064.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-768x557.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6064.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-1536x1115.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6064.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-2048x1487.jpg 2048w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-134925\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">The Temple of Hathor at Serabit al-Khadem, Sinai, Egypt, late 1960s, the Zev Radovan Archive at the National Library of Israel<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">This is Serabit al-Khadem, a location that has been studied by archaeologists for well over a century. This was where the ancient Egyptians mined turquoise, a semi-precious stone that was in great demand at the time.<\/p>\n<p><a style=\"text-align: justify;\">Serabit al-Khadem was where a link was first established between ancient Egyptian hieroglyphs and early Proto-Sinaitic script. It was from this script that Hebrew, Arabic and Greek would eventually develop. Proto-Sinaitic characters were found scribbled on rocks not far from the temple. It is believed they were made by Canaanite prisoners who labored in the mines. These people lived, worked and worshipped here. In their writings they referred to the goddess as &#8220;the lady of the turquoise&#8221;.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_134928\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-134928\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6044.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-134928\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6044.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"621\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6044.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ai.jpg 2374w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6044.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-290x300.jpg 290w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6044.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-580x600.jpg 580w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6044.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-768x795.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6044.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-1485x1536.jpg 1485w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6044.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-1980x2048.jpg 1980w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-134928\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Serabit al-Khadem, Sinai, Egypt, late 1960s, the Zev Radovan Archive at the National Library of Israel<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<figure id=\"attachment_134931\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-134931\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6014.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-134931\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6014.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"623\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6014.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ai.jpg 2437w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6014.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-289x300.jpg 289w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6014.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-577x600.jpg 577w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6014.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-768x798.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6014.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-1478x1536.jpg 1478w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/6014.-Serabit-el-Khadem-Sinai-1971x2048.jpg 1971w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-134931\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Ancient writing scribbled on rocks at Serabit al-Khadem, Sinai, Egypt, late 1960s, the Zev Radovan Archive at the National Library of Israel<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">These photographs were taken in the late 1960s by Zev Radovan, a veteran Israeli photographer who throughout his career often focused on documenting archaeological and heritage sites around the world. Radovan has now deposited his vast archive in the National Library of Israel.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Radovan came to Sinai shortly after it was captured by Israel in the Six-Day War of 1967. He would frequently work in collaboration with university professors, accompanying their digs and research trips.\u00a0 &#8220;They were all incredible professionals,&#8221; he says of the Hebrew University archaeologists who travelled with him to Serabit al-Khadem and Sinai, as well as the rest of Egypt later on. &#8220;They were reading those hieroglyphs like I read the newspaper.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><strong>A New Frontier<\/strong><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">The new territories that became accessible to Israeli photographers following the war were the focus of much interest in those years. &#8220;The war was over, it was &#8211; &#8216;Let&#8217;s go to Jericho! <em>Yalla<\/em>!&#8217; \u2013 and you&#8217;d get in the car and drive to Jericho,&#8221; says Radovan. &#8220;On the way you&#8217;d still see burnt-out vehicles here and there on the side of the road. Then it was &#8216;Let&#8217;s go to Hebron&#8217; &#8211; and we&#8217;d drive to Hebron. It was all very innocent and nothing bad happened.&#8221; He adds that Israelis were often greeted warmly by Arabs in these storied locations, places that held a near-mystical allure and that had for years been so near, and yet so far.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_135011\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-135011\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18292.-Dothan-valley-in-Samaria..j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-135011\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18292.-Dothan-valley-in-Samaria..j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"469\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18292.-Dothan-valley-in-Samaria..jpg 2153w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18292.-Dothan-valley-in-Samaria.-300x235.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18292.-Dothan-valley-in-Samaria.-767x600.jpg 767w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18292.-Dothan-valley-in-Samaria.-768x601.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18292.-Dothan-valley-in-Samaria.-1536x1201.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18292.-Dothan-valley-in-Samaria.-2048x1602.jpg 2048w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-135011\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">The Dothan Valley in Samaria, the Zev Radovan Archive at the National Library of Israel<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<figure id=\"attachment_134946\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-134946\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18282.-Sebastia-Arab-village-in-Samaria.-scaled.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-134946\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18282.-Sebastia-Arab-village-in-Samaria.-scaled.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"405\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18282.-Sebastia-Arab-village-in-Samaria.-scaled.jpg 2560w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18282.-Sebastia-Arab-village-in-Samaria.-300x202.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18282.-Sebastia-Arab-village-in-Samaria.-889x600.jpg 889w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18282.-Sebastia-Arab-village-in-Samaria.-768x518.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18282.-Sebastia-Arab-village-in-Samaria.-1536x1036.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/18282.-Sebastia-Arab-village-in-Samaria.-2048x1381.jpg 2048w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-134946\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Sebastia, Arab village in Samaria, the Zev Radovan Archive at the National Library of Israel<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<figure id=\"attachment_134952\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-134952\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/8929.-Jericho-Herodian-palace-scaled.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-134952\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/8929.-Jericho-Herodian-palace-scaled.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"718\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/8929.-Jericho-Herodian-palace-scaled.jpg 2139w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/8929.-Jericho-Herodian-palace-251x300.jpg 251w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/8929.-Jericho-Herodian-palace-501x600.jpg 501w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/8929.-Jericho-Herodian-palace-768x919.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/8929.-Jericho-Herodian-palace-1284x1536.jpg 1284w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/8929.-Jericho-Herodian-palace-1711x2048.jpg 1711w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-134952\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Remains of the &#8216;frigidarium&#8217; Radovan worked particularly closely with geographer Zev Vilnay, archaeologist Yigal Yadin, and art historian Bezalel Narkiss. These professors opened doors for him, took him on research trips and excavations, and taught him much about their respective fields.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_134964\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-134964\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/24005.-Archaeological-excavations-in-Hatzor-Prof.-Yigael-Yadin.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-134964\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/24005.-Archaeological-excavations-in-Hatzor-Prof.-Yigael-Yadin.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"701\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/24005.-Archaeological-excavations-in-Hatzor-Prof.-Yigael-Yadin.jpg 2123w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/24005.-Archaeological-excavations-in-Hatzor-Prof.-Yigael-Yadin-257x300.jpg 257w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/24005.-Archaeological-excavations-in-Hatzor-Prof.-Yigael-Yadin-513x600.jpg 513w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/24005.-Archaeological-excavations-in-Hatzor-Prof.-Yigael-Yadin-768x898.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/24005.-Archaeological-excavations-in-Hatzor-Prof.-Yigael-Yadin-1314x1536.jpg 1314w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/24005.-Archaeological-excavations-in-Hatzor-Prof.-Yigael-Yadin-1752x2048.jpg 1752w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-134964\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Archaeological excavations at Hatzor, Prof. Yigael Yadin, 1969. According to Radovan, Dayan became acquainted with a Bedouin who owned a plot of land near Deir al-Balah on which he had found the remains of an ancient cemetery.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Hidden beneath the large sand dunes which covered the area were a series of anthropoid sarcophagi \u2013 ancient clay coffins carved to resemble human features.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_134999\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-134999\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10512.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-scaled.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-134999\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10512.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-scaled.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"617\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10512.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-scaled.jpg 2490w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10512.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-292x300.jpg 292w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10512.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-584x600.jpg 584w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10512.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-768x789.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10512.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-1494x1536.jpg 1494w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10512.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-1992x2048.jpg 1992w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-134999\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">An anthropoid sarcophagus uncovered at Deir al-Balah in the Gaza Strip. These coffins date to the\u00a0 late Canaanite period (13th-14th centuries BC). The Zev Radovan Archive at the National Library of Israel<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Zev Radovan accompanied the archaeological team that was sent to excavate the site, under the guidance of Professor Trude Dotan, but they would have been helpless if not for the Bedouin land owner, the only person who knew where the coffins were.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_135002\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-135002\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10430.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-scaled.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-135002\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10430.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-scaled.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"728\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10430.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-scaled.jpg 2110w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10430.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-247x300.jpg 247w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10430.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-495x600.jpg 495w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10430.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-768x932.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10430.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-1266x1536.jpg 1266w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10430.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-1688x2048.jpg 1688w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-135002\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Hebrew University students working at Deir al-Balah in the Gaza Strip, the Zev Radovan Archive at the National Library of Israel<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">&#8220;He would say: &#8216;Dig here&#8217;, and there would indeed by a coffin there. How he knew I have no idea,&#8221; Radovan recalls. &#8220;You remove layer after layer of sand. Suddenly you reach the ground, you see some markings, you&#8217;re digging, and all of sudden a face appears. It was amazing&#8221;.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_135005\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-135005\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10542.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-135005\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10542.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"558\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10542.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ach.jpg 2303w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10542.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-300x279.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10542.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-645x600.jpg 645w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10542.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-768x714.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10542.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-1536x1429.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/10542.-Anthropoid-excavations-Deir-El-Balach-2048x1905.jpg 2048w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-135005\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Excavations at Deir al-Balah in the Gaza Strip, the Zev Radovan Archive at the National Library of Israel<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">But the team of archaeologists only excavated four or five of these sarcophagi. Interestingly, around fifteen additional coffins had already been found and removed beforehand by Dayan, the amateur archaeologist\/Defense Minister, and his Bedouin acquaintance.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Radovan explains that when a sarcophagus was uncovered and opened, &#8220;There would be a skeleton or sometimes two skeletons inside, as well as all sorts of personal belongings of the deceased, including jewelry.&#8221;<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_135008\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-135008\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/19090.-Anthropoids-from-Der-ElBalah-scaled.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-135008\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/19090.-Anthropoids-from-Der-ElBalah-scaled.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"337\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/19090.-Anthropoids-from-Der-ElBalah-scaled.jpg 2560w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/19090.-Anthropoids-from-Der-ElBalah-300x168.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/19090.-Anthropoids-from-Der-ElBalah-970x545.jpg 970w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/19090.-Anthropoids-from-Der-ElBalah-768x431.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/19090.-Anthropoids-from-Der-ElBalah-1536x863.jpg 1536w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/19090.-Anthropoids-from-Der-ElBalah-2048x1150.jpg 2048w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-135008\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Anthropoid coffins from Deir al-Balah at the Israel museum, the Zev Radovan Archive at the National Library of Israel<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">For years these anthropoid sarcophagi were kept in Dayan&#8217;s backyard, which was something of a museum in its own right. The politician told Radovan: &#8220;When I&#8217;m here among the anthropoids, I feel like I&#8217;m in the Knesset. I see them and I see the faces of the Knesset members.&#8221; Dayan left the sarcophagi to the Israel Museum after his passing. They can be seen there today.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p><strong>The Many Faces of The Holy City<\/strong><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Though born in Croatia in 1938, Zev Radovan has been living in Jerusalem since 1950, when he arrived in Israel as a child. Golan Heights, as the IDF struggled desperately to halt the advance of hundreds of Syrian tanks. He had been called up as a reservist and sent to the front lines by the army newspaper, <em>BaMahaneh,<\/em> to photograph the battles as they unfolded.<\/p>\n<p><a During his work with the Center over the next few decades, he made <a href=\"https:\/\/merhav.nli.org.il\/primo-explore\/search?query=any,contains,center%20for%20jewish%20art&amp;tab=default_tab&amp;search_scope=Local&amp;vid=NLI&amp;mfacet=tlevel,include,online_resources,1,lk&amp;lang=en_US&amp;offset=0\">35 separate trips to locations across the globe<\/a>, with Narkiss and other researchers. They travelled to dozens of Jewish communities in remote corners of the world &#8211; &#8220;From Morocco, to India, Tunisia to Poland\u2026 documenting Jewish heritage, synagogues, Judaica, Torah scrolls, whatever was left in these places&#8221;<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_135128\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-135128\" style=\"width: 467px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997003990680405171.jpg\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-full wp-image-135128\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997003990680405171.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"467\" height=\"654\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997003990680405171.jpg 467w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997003990680405171-214x300.jpg 214w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997003990680405171-428x600.jpg 428w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 467px) 100vw, 467px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-135128\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.nli.org.il\/en\/images\/NNL_ARCHIVE_AL997003990680405171\/NLI\">Zavulunov House\u00a0in\u00a0Samarkand<\/a>, Uzbekistan, 1992, photo by Zev Radovan, the Center for Jewish Art Collection<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<figure id=\"attachment_135131\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-135131\" style=\"width: 455px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997004039140405171.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-135131 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997004039140405171.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"455\" height=\"696\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997004039140405171.jpg 455w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997004039140405171-196x300.jpg 196w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997004039140405171-392x600.jpg 392w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 455px) 100vw, 455px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-135131\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.nli.org.il\/en\/images\/NNL_ARCHIVE_AL997004039140405171\/NLI\">A Torah case made in Tunisia<\/a>, photographed in 1997 by Zev Radovan, the Center for Jewish Art Collection<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<figure id=\"attachment_135134\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-135134\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997000455030405171.jpg\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-135134\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.nli.org.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997000455030405171.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"600\" height=\"367\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997000455030405171.jpg 1168w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997000455030405171-300x183.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997000455030405171-970x593.jpg 970w, https:\/\/blognli2026.moonsite.co.il\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/04\/997000455030405171-768x469.jpg 768w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-135134\" class=\"wp-caption-text\"><a href=\"https:\/\/www.nli.org.il\/en\/images\/NNL_ARCHIVE_AL997000455030405171\/NLI\">A synagogue in F\u0103lticeni<\/a>, Romania, built in 1868 and photographed in 2010 by Zev Radovan, the Center for Jewish Art Collection<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">These trips targeted locations where there was real concern for the preservation of Jewish relics. The goal was to ensure that this heritage would at the very least be documented for future generations.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Zev Radovan&#8217;s vast archive has now been deposited at the National Library of Israel.
